Assessing Your Load: Weight Circulation and Material Kind



When filling your dumpster, it's vital to analyze weight circulation and the sorts of products you're using, as improper loading can bring about safety hazards and additional costs.



Begin by putting larger things, like home appliances or concrete, at the bottom. This helps create a secure base. Next off, equally distribute lighter materials, like timber and cardboard, on top.

Security Equipment: Protecting Yourself During the Loading Process



Putting on the best security gear is necessary to protecting on your own during the packing procedure.

First, put on a sturdy pair of work gloves to shield your hands from sharp sides and rough products. Safety safety glasses are crucial as well, as they'll safeguard your eyes from dirt and flying particles.

Don't forget a construction hat if you're relocating large things that can drop. Strong, steel-toed boots are a must, offering ankle joint assistance and safeguarding your feet from heavy lots.

If you're taking care of hefty training, think about using a back assistance belt. Finally, putting on a reflective vest can enhance your exposure, particularly in low-light conditions.

Resident Regulations: Recognizing What You Can and Can not Get rid of



Prior to you start loading your dumpster, it's essential to acquaint on your own with local regulations pertaining to waste disposal. Different locations have specific guidelines about what you can and can not throw away.

Usual limitations usually consist of harmful products like paint, chemicals, and electronic devices. You could also locate that specific kinds of building debris have special requirements.

Ignoring these regulations can cause penalties or delays in your task, so put in the time to study what's allowed your area. Consult your local waste monitoring authority or your dumpster rental firm for guidelines.
